site stats

Finetune warmup

WebOct 19, 2024 · Not a direct answer to your question, but you can use the scripts in examples/seq2seq here ( finetune.py or finetune_trainer.py) for fine-tuning BART and other s2s models. It supports custom datasets as well. All you’ll need to do is get the data in the required format mentioned in the redme. Buckeyes2024 October 19, 2024, 4:54pm 4. WebJan 18, 2024 · We can train, fine-tune, and evaluate any HuggingFace Transformers model with a wide range of training options and with built-in features like metric logging, gradient accumulation, and mixed precision. It can be used to train with distributed strategies and even on TPU. ... warmup_steps = 500, weight_decay = 0.01, logging_dir = './logs ...

Kalle📸 on Twitter: "Bracket’s really broken well for the Nuggets.

WebNow all we need to do is create a model to fine-tune, ... size per device during training per_device_eval_batch_size = 64, # batch size for evaluation warmup_steps = 500, # number of warmup steps for learning rate scheduler weight_decay = 0.01, # strength of weight decay logging_dir = './logs', # directory for storing logs logging_steps = 10,) ... WebAug 28, 2024 · Therefore if you want to adjust learning rates, warmup and more, you need to set these as flags to the training command. For an example you can find further below the training command of GPT-NEO which changes the learning rate. You might want to try different hyperparameters like --learning_rate and --warmup_steps to improve the … iskysoft toolbox cracked download https://amgoman.com

Bert/Transformer 被忽视的细节(或许可以用来做面试题) - 知乎

WebFeb 1, 2024 · No, you don't have to restart your training. Changing the learning rate is like changing how big a step your model take in the direction determined by your loss function.. You can also think of it as transfer learning where the model has some experience (no matter how little or irrelevant) and the weights are in a state most likely better than a … Web在 Finetune 的时候,我们通常希望优先调整靠近输出层的参数,不要过度调整靠近输入层的参数,以免严重破坏预训练效果。而梯度消失意味着越靠近输入层,其结果对最终输出 … Webfine-tune: [verb] to adjust precisely so as to bring to the highest level of performance or effectiveness. to improve through minor alteration or revision. iskysoft toolbox download for pc

Bert/Transformer 被忽视的细节(或许可以用来做面试题) - 知乎

Category:Fine-tune - definition of fine-tune by The Free Dictionary

Tags:Finetune warmup

Finetune warmup

deep learning - What are the good parameter ranges for BERT ...

Webisalirezag/PyTorch-Warm-Up. This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ository. master. Switch branches/tags ... In … WebThis notebook will cover fine-tune transformers for binary classification task. I will use the well known movies reviews positive - negative labeled Large Movie Review Dataset. The description provided on the Stanford website: This is a dataset for binary sentiment classification containing substantially more data than previous benchmark datasets.

Finetune warmup

Did you know?

WebWe’ll fine-tune BERT using PyTorch Lightning and evaluate the model. Multi-label text classification (or tagging text) is one of the most common tasks you’ll encounter when doing NLP. Modern Transformer-based models (like BERT) make use of pre-training on vast amounts of text data that makes fine-tuning faster, use fewer resources and more ... Web2.使用权重初始化。. 用bert做finetune时,通常会直接使用bert的预训练模型权重,去初始化下游任务中的模型参数,这样做是为了充分利用bert在预训练过程中学习到的语言知识,将其能够迁移到下游任务的学习当中。. …

WebApr 11, 2024 · 风格化finetune模型. SD的另外一大应用是采用特定风格的数据集进行finetune,这使得模型“过拟合”在特定的风格上。之前比较火的novelai就是基于二次元数据在SD上finetune的模型,虽然它失去了生成其它风格图像的能力,但是它在二次元图像的生成效果上比原来的SD ... WebFeb 15, 2024 · As the end of winter approaches, many begin to wonder when temperatures will begin to warm up and feel like spring. To find the answer, we took a look at when, on …

WebApr 19, 2024 · Recent research¹ explores these often overlooked sources of randomness. The authors offer 2 practical tips you can use to finetune better models given a certain computational budget, thereby making the most out of BERT finetuning: Evaluate your model multiple times during an epoch; and; Identify bad initializations early and stop them. WebApr 10, 2024 · But unlike OpenAI’s models, they are freely available to try out and finetune. Finetuning large language models like GPT-NEO is often difficult, as these models usually are too big to fit on a single GPU. This guide explains how to finetune GPT-NEO (2.7B Parameters) with just one command of the Huggingface Transformers library on a single …

WebThis is known as fine-tuning, an incredibly powerful training technique. In this tutorial, you will fine-tune a pretrained model with a deep learning framework of your choice: Fine …

WebImports. Import all needed libraries for this notebook. Declare parameters used for this notebook: set_seed(123) - Always good to set a fixed seed for reproducibility. epochs - Number of training epochs (authors recommend between 2 and 4).; batch_size - Number of batches - depending on the max sequence length and GPU memory. For 512 sequence … key field null couldn\u0027t be foundWeb在 Finetune 的时候,我们通常希望优先调整靠近输出层的参数,不要过度调整靠近输入层的参数,以免严重破坏预训练效果。而梯度消失意味着越靠近输入层,其结果对最终输出的影响越弱,这正好是 Finetune 时所希望的。 key field null couldn\\u0027t be foundWebApr 7, 2024 · A tag already exists with the provided branch name. Many Git commands accept both tag and branch names, so creating this branch may cause unexpected behavior. iskysoft slideshow maker for mac free